WebJan 1, 2016 · GaInP and AlInP samples were grown lattice matched to GaAs (i.e. GaInP ⿼ Ga 0.515 In 0.485 P and AlInP⿼ Al 0.525 In 0.475P) with a lattice parameter adjustment better than 250 arcsecs. The two heterostructures (GaAs/AlInP and GaAs/GaInP) were prepared in two versions that will be named as thick and thin structures hereafter.
